    Prose-Poem Thing, where?

    Discussion in 'Support & Feedback' started by Genesister, Jun 2, 2008.

    I have a piece I wrote, but I'm not sure whether it's poetry or prose. All I know is that it's something I wrote. Would this go in the Poetry Section or somewhere else?

    Choose whichever one you feel it fits in. Please do not post it in more than one place.

    If you can't decide whether it is prose or poetry, though, it probably will not be viewed very favorably in either perspective. Each has its own criteria for quality, and there's not a lot of overlap.
